How to convert Bytes to Megabytes?

Divide the number of bytes by 1,000,000, so you will have the value in Megabytes equivalent to the number of bytes.

For example:How many gigabytes are in 75,000 bytes?

75,000 / 1,000,000 = 0.075 MB

How many Bytes are in a Megabyte?

1 (One) Megabyte is 1,000,000 bytes.(One million bytes).
